About half the strength of medium-strength steel threaded rods, use these for light duty hanging, mounting, and fastening.
18-8 stainless steel threaded rods have good chemical resistance.
More corrosion resistant than 18-8 and 410 stainless steel threaded rods, these 316 stainless steel rods have excellent resistance to chemicals and salt water.
Brass threaded rods are corrosion resistant in wet environments, electrically conductive, and nonmagnetic.
One-third the weight of steel, aluminum threaded rods resist corrosion in wet environments.
These steel studs are zinc plated to resist corrosion in wet environments.
18-8 stainless steel studs have good chemical resistance.
These coupling nuts have good chemical resistance.
More corrosion resistant than 18-8 stainless steel coupling nuts, these nuts have excellent resistance to chemicals and salt water.
Brass coupling nuts are corrosion resistant in wet environments and electrically conductive.
Plastic coupling nuts are chemical resistant, nonconductive, and lightweight.
Stainless steel coupling nuts have excellent corrosion resistance in most environments.
Position components in assemblies, as well as separate or connect parts with these standoffs.
A nylon patch bonded to the threads adds friction, preventing these standoffs from loosening from vibration.
These standoffs are designed to fit in the limited space of compact electronics such as laptops and hand-held devices.
Connect two differently sized male-threaded parts, such as threaded rods, and tighten with a standard wrench.
Adapt threaded rods from inch to metric. These adapters connect two male-threaded fasteners, so you can change the gender of a mating part or increase or decrease its thread size. The hex-shaped body fits into the head of a standard wrench.
